It’s going to be hard to miss the “Alsco” logo anywhere on television, and at the Las Vegas Motor Speedway on Saturday for the NASCAR Xfinity Series race.

With Alsco Uniforms serving as the title sponsor for the event, the company will also extend its reach further with the sponsorship of a strong Camaro from Kaulig Racing.

Confirmed on Wednesday, the uniform rental company will serve as the primary sponsor for Jeb Burton, and his No. 10 entry.

“Having Alsco on the No. 10 car is really exciting for Kaulig Racing, as they have been a valued partner of ours for a couple years now,” said Chris Rice, president of Kaulig Racing. “We’re so happy Alsco has partnered with us as a sponsor and supplier, so we can help showcase their products to the motorsports industry.”

Alsco Uniforms will also serve as an associate sponsor for the entire 2021 NASCAR Xfinity Series campaign for the Virginia driver.

“Alsco Uniforms couldn’t be more thrilled for our new alignment with Kaulig Racing and driver Jeb Burton as a supplier and sponsor,” said Ben Fox, director of sales and marketing at Alsco. “In addition to our sponsorship, we provide uniforms, towels, floor mats, sanitizers, and first aid to the team.”

“I’m really looking forward to having Alsco on our No. 10 Chevrolet in Las Vegas,” said Burton. “They’ve been a great partner of mine the last couple years. This is the first time they will be a primary partner for me so I’m excited about that. Hopefully, we can keep up the momentum we’ve had the last three weeks and make Alsco proud.”

The 28-year-old driver has been quietly putting together a strong start to the 2021 season. In only three races this season thus far, Burton has finished in the top-5 in every race, with the best finish of fourth coming at the season opener in Daytona, and the most recent event in Miami.

Fans can see the No. 10 Alsco Uniforms Camaro hit the track on Saturday, March 6th at 4:30 PM EST on FOX Sports 1 and the FOX Sports app.
